How to Avoid a Climate Disaster: The Solutions We Have and the Breakthroughs We Need

In this urgent, authoritative book, Bill Gates sets out a wide-ranging, practical—and accessible—plan for how the world can get to zero greenhouse gas emissions in time to avoid a climate catastrophe. Bill Gates has spent a decade investigating the causes and effects of climate change.

Drawdown: The Most Comprehensive Plan Ever Proposed to Reverse Global Warming

The 100 most substantive solutions to reverse global warming, based on meticulous research by leading scientists and policymakers around the world.
